WebJan 23, 2024 · The theory is that diatomaceous earth collects in the lungs where it causes complications such as cancer. This turns out to be a legitimate concern. This 2001 study looked at lung cancer rates among diatomaceous earth miners and processors. It found that exposure to crystalline silica dust was a significant predictor of lung cancer rates.

WebDec 6, 2024 · Diatomaceous earth (DE) is the fossilized remains of tiny, aquatic organisms or algae called diatoms. Diatoms are unicellular algae, one of the two major classes of the phytoplankton that constitute the bottom of the food chain in oceans and freshwater.
